Silicon carbide ceramics as wear-resistant component materials

Silicon carbide ceramics are a type of ceramic material widely used in electronics, industry, and materials. They are mainly based on their high thermal conductivity, hardness, and high temperature resistance, making them widely used in high temperature and high pressure environments

Characteristics of silicon carbide ceramics

On the Mohs hardness scale, it is 9-9.5, with an outstanding hardness

Excellent performance in liquids containing particulate matter or high-speed friction

The operating temperature in the air can reach up to 1600 ° C, with a melting point of approximately 2700 ° C

Several times higher thermal conductivity than metals, beneficial for rapid conduction and heat dissipation

Good stability in chemical corrosive media, able to resist acid and alkali

Electrical insulation performance and arc resistance performance


The application of silicon carbide ceramics in wear-resistant parts

Materials used as pump body, impeller, and sealing ring

Mechanical seals, used for rotating equipment in various industrial applications

Wear resistant parts and lining plates can extend the service life of mechanical equipment

Nozzles and nozzles maintain excellent wear and corrosion resistance in high-speed fluid flow

Cutting tools
